Medical scam unearthed in Madikeri
Madikeri, Oct 5: In a hard to believe incident, a scam involving government doctors and employees has come to light.
Kodagu Druggists and Chemists Association has lodged a complaint with the Town police and alleged that the medical bills issued by the medical shops in the districts are being manipulated by doctors and employees to claim health benefits.
President of the Association and Vice President of the state Chemists and Druggists Association A K Jeevan has said that the government doctors are involved in changing the original bills to be claimed by government employees.
He produced a proof and said that a medical bill passed by a medical shop in Madikeri for Rs 100.65 was was changed to Rs 6100.65.
Suspecting the bill amount, the officers conducted an inquiry at the medical shop and found the difference in the duplicate bill.
The original bill was changed by including the false names of medicines, batch number and amount.
Mr Jeevan said that his Association has received dozens of such complaints from medical shop owners and distributors from all over Kodagu.
Mr Jeevan has urged the police to verify the facts and investigate the issue and punish the guilty.
